Honduras ratifies the commitment on the prevention and the war against drug trafficking before the Inter-American Drug Abuse Control Commission

TEGUCIGALPA, Honduras, Aug. 12, 2019 /PRNewswire/ -- The government of the Republic of Honduras announced to the national and international community:

    1. Honduras President, Juan Orlando Hernández, and members of his cabinet
       will travel to Washington DC, to participate in the meeting of the
       Inter-American Drug Abuse Control Commission this Monday 12th.
    2. Honduras will ratify its commitment on the prevention and the war against
       drug abuse before the Inter-American Commission, an instance of the
       Organization of American States (OAS).
    3. President Hernández has led, since 2010 as President of the National
       Congress and since 2014 in the Presidency of the Republic, a sound
       comprehensive strategy to combat drug trafficking and organized crime.
    4. This war has allowed the dismantling of all drug cartels that used to
       operate in Honduras with total impunity, 24 extradition processes of drug
       lords to the United States, and massive destruction of clandestine
       narco-landing runways and narco-laboratories, among others.
